Customs and Immigration officers are stuck in a health insurance nightmare, still facing out-of-pocket medical bills months after the government claimed things were back to normal. The union’s been fighting for answers since December, only to hit dead ends with department heads and the Ministry of Public Service — told there’s no info or no reimbursement. This is especially brutal for pregnant officers and new parents, who face mounting stress and unpaid medical bills. Despite being on the front lines, these essential workers are getting ignored — even as agency heads admit they don’t know about the complaints. With the Finance Minister silent and conflicting reports from other agencies, the situation remains chaotic.
